The pilot certificate is one of several kinds of airman certificates issued by the FAA. Pilots may also be certified under 14 CFR Part 107 for commercial drone operations.Īn FAA-issued pilot certificate is evidence that an individual is duly authorized to exercise piloting privileges. A pilot may be certified under 14 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) Part 61 or 14 CFR Part 141 (if a student at an approved part 141 school). It is regulated by the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), a branch of the U.S. Pilot certification in the United States is typically required for an individual to act as a pilot-in-command of an aircraft.
